QUOTE(galkelly @ Nov 10 2013, 10:32 PM) I bought a small silver arowana. cost me bout Rm180. That was one expensive Silver Arowana you got there As a starter i dunt intend to get a gold or red aro as i am inexperienced.. Ya, any idea on the salt usage for arowana ?? Or salt is just for curing a disease on the fish ? Anyway, I heard Silver Arowana grow very long & big compare to the rest of Arowana As for salt I follow the packaging instruction but I cut the recommended amount into half. Cause some expert say no need some say required. So, I just follow half-half loh...LOL For me I think the most important thing is to aged your water first for few days before you change the aquarium water (atleast one a week) & also a install a good water filter system. I might be wrong, I also just got my 1st Arowana about 2 weeks. Now I owned 2 Arowana Hope others can share their experience here. |
